Software Engineer II
Job Description
This position will provide opportunities to learn alongside senior software engineering staff, and help shape the future of our diagnostic medical technology alongside a growing world-class global R&D team, learn advanced cardiology and radiology-oriented medical systems, advance in a technical career path, and enjoy the culture of a small privately held company with the backing of an international conglomerate
This position is responsible for designing and developing software for Bracco Medical Technologies' (BMT) global portfolio of medical devices. As a member of BMT's global R&D software engineering organization, receive coaching and mentoring from senior engineering staff while participating in all phases of the software development lifecycle, including concept development, requirements, design, implementation, and testing in support of the development of medical devices and new product development.
This role includes opportunities to build proficiency as a software developer and learn to translate product requirements into code and document work to be compliant with the BMT Product Development Process (PDP) and Quality Management System (QMS). Additionally, this position will offer opportunities to develop communication skills, build proficiency at presenting information to the core product development team in a professional manner, and work cross-functionally with technical and other professional talent from various facilities and from diverse backgrounds.
Primary Duties and Responsibilities:
- Work independently and in coordination with other team members to design, prototype, develop, and document software applications that are used in Medical Device software, with a strong focus on contrast injectors.
- Develop methods and algorithms that translate system and software requirements into code that can be deployed in BMT's medical devices.
- Actively contribute to the design and development of medical/patient care solutions and products that are suited for ease of manufacturing, assembly, and test (DFMAT) while meeting customer requirements.
- Work to identify design issues and risks in software and develop mitigations to address the risk.
- Implement deployment and update mechanisms for medical device operating systems and application software in medical devices.
- Work on connectivity aspects of medical device software with hospital information system.
- Work independently to develop documentation for all phases of product development, including design specifications, verification test plans, project schedules, software models, source code, and change orders associated with medical devices.
- Support test team with test automation efforts.
- Work closely with cross-function teams including regulatory, R&D, quality, marketing and manufacturing departments.
- Initiate communications regarding software development status and issues where decisions need to be made in team forums and meetings.
- Perform work in adherence to the Bracco Medical Technologies (BMT) Quality Management System (QMS), including development and maintenance of documentation
- Develops SW solutions for products to meet requirements regulated by FDA, UL, CE, and other governing bodies as defined by product management.
- Participates in selection of vendors and fabrication sources to assure quality and compliance to released specifications
- Committed to fostering and driving an environment and work output based on continuous improvement
Required Skills
Minimum
- Where permitted by applicable law, must have received or be willing to receive the COVID-19 vaccine by date of hire to be considered for U.S.-based job, if not currently employed by Bracco Medical Technologies/ACIST Medical Systems
- Bachelor's of Science in Computer Engineering, Computer Science, Software Engineering, Electrical Engineering, Computer Systems Engineering, or a related discipline.
- 1-2 years of experience developing Windows applications in a regulated industry (Medical, Automotive, Aerospace, etc.)
- 2+ years of experience programming in .NET languages (C# preferred)
- Experience in scripting languages such as Python.
- Understanding of the Microsoft .NET development environment.
- Understanding of Agile development methodology.
- Understanding of cybersecurity and encryption techniques.
- Strong interpersonal and communication skills
- Strong technical writing and presentation skills.
- Strong initiative and passion about new technologies with high energy
Preferred
- Knowledge of the Windows Presentation Foundation (WPF).
- Working knowledge of clinical radiology terminology.
- Knowledge of QSR, ISO/EN and Quality System Standards.
Other
- Adheres to all company policies, procedures and business ethics codes and ensures that they are communicated and implemented within the team.
- Ability to travel up to 10% of the time
